征稿

TTCS 2017 (IFIP International Conference on Topics in Theoretical Computer Science) is an academic conference held in Tehran, Iran on 2017-09-12. The paper submission deadline is 2017-05-15 (extended). Acceptance notifications are sent on 2017-06-26.

TTCS is a new bi-annual conference series, intending to serve as a forum for novel and high-quality research in all areas of Theoretical Computer Science. The conference is held in cooperation with the European Association for Theoretical Computer Science. There will be a number of satellite events at TTCS, These will feature presentation of early research results, and position papers. There will also be a forum for Ph.D. students to receive comments about their ongoing research projects. Topics of interest include but are not limited to: Track A: Algorithms and Complexity algorithms and data structures, algorithmic coding theory, algorithmic graph theory and combinatorics, approximation algorithms, computational complexity, computational geometry, computational geometry, computational learning theory, economics and algorithmic game theory, fixed parameter algorithms, machine learning optimization, parallel and distributed algorithms, quantum computing, randomness in computing, theoretical cryptography, Track B: Logic, Semantics, and Programming Theory algebra and co-algebra in computer science, concurrency theory, coordination languages, formal verification and model-based testing, logic in computer science, methods, models of computation and reasoning for embedded, hybrid, and cyber-physical systems, stochastic and probabilistic specification and reasoning, theoretical aspects of other CS-related research areas, e.g., computational science, databases, information retrieval, and networking, theory of programming languages, and type theory and its application in program verification.
